Introduction to Rooibos Tea
If you’re looking for a delicious and healthy beverage to add to your daily routine, rooibos tea is the perfect choice for you. This South African herbal tea is not only tasty but also packed with numerous health benefits.
Rooibos tea is known for its high levels of antioxidants, which can help protect your body against free radicals and oxidative stress. These antioxidants, such as aspalathin and nothofagin, have been shown to have anti-inflammatory and anti-cancer properties.
Additionally, rooibos tea is caffeine-free, making it a great alternative for those looking to reduce their caffeine intake. Brewing methods for rooibos tea can vary, but generally, it is recommended to steep the tea leaves in boiling water for about 5-7 minutes.

Potential Cancer-Fighting Properties
Unlocking the potential of rooibos tea may unveil its remarkable cancer-fighting properties that could revolutionize our approach to battling this relentless disease. Studies have shown that rooibos tea contains various compounds that have the potential to prevent cancer and inhibit tumor growth. One such compound is aspalathin, which has been found to have antioxidant and anti-inflammatory effects that can help protect cells from damage and reduce the risk of cancer development. Additionally, rooibos tea contains quercetin, a flavonoid that has been shown to have anti-cancer properties by inhibiting the growth of cancer cells and promoting their death. To illustrate the potential of rooibos tea in cancer prevention, consider the following table:
Compound | Cancer-Fighting Properties |
---|---|
Aspalathin | Antioxidant, anti-inflammatory effects |
Quercetin | Inhibition of cancer cell growth, promotion of cancer cell death |
